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Crete to Konya is to ferry and bus via Beyşehir which costs 6.500 ₺ - 13.000 ₺ and takes 23h 19m.
The fastest way to get from Crete to Konya is to fly which takes 9h 5m and costs 4.300 ₺ - 24.000 ₺.
No, there is no direct bus from Crete to Konya. However, there are services departing from Heraklion and arriving at Konya via Thessaloniki Monastiriou Bus Stop and Istanbul Otogari.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 36h 55m.
The distance between Crete and Konya is 675 km.
The best way to get from Crete to Konya without a car is to bus and ferry and bus which takes 36h 55m and costs 11.000 ₺ - 14.000 ₺.
It takes approximately 10h 48m to get from Crete to Konya, including transfers.
